package org.eclipse.debug.examples.ui.pda.views;
import java.util.ArrayList;
import java.util.List;
import org.eclipse.debug.core.DebugException;
import org.eclipse.debug.core.model.IValue;
import org.eclipse.debug.examples.core.pda.model.PDADebugTarget;
import org.eclipse.debug.examples.ui.pda.DebugUIPlugin;
import org.eclipse.jface.action.Action;
import org.eclipse.jface.resource.ImageRegistry;
import org.eclipse.jface.viewers.ISelectionChangedListener;
import org.eclipse.jface.viewers.IStructuredSelection;
import org.eclipse.jface.viewers.SelectionChangedEvent;
import org.eclipse.jface.viewers.TreeViewer;
/**
* Pops a selected value off the data stack. The selection does <b>not</b> have to be
* the top element on the stack.
*/
public class PopAction extends Action implements ISelectionChangedListener {
private DataStackView fView;
/**
* Constructs an action to pop values off the stack
*/
protected PopAction(DataStackView view) {
super("Pop");
ImageRegistry imageRegistry = DebugUIPlugin.getDefault().getImageRegistry();
setImageDescriptor(imageRegistry.getDescriptor(DebugUIPlugin.IMG_ELCL_POP));
setDisabledImageDescriptor(imageRegistry.getDescriptor(DebugUIPlugin.IMG_DLCL_POP));
setToolTipText("Pop");
setEnabled(false);
view.getSite().getSelectionProvider().addSelectionChangedListener(this);
fView = view;
}
/* (non-Javadoc)
* @see org.eclipse.jface.viewers.ISelectionChangedListener#selectionChanged(org.eclipse.jface.viewers.SelectionChangedEvent)
*/
public void selectionChanged(SelectionChangedEvent event) {
if (event.getSelection().isEmpty()) {
setEnabled(false);
} else {
setEnabled(getDebugTarget().canPop());
}
}
public void run() {
TreeViewer viewer = (TreeViewer)fView.getViewer();
IStructuredSelection selection = (IStructuredSelection)viewer.getSelection();
Object popee = selection.getFirstElement();
try {
PDADebugTarget target = getDebugTarget();
IValue[] stack = target.getDataStack();
List restore = new ArrayList();
for (int i = 0; i < stack.length; i++) {
Object value = stack[i];
if (popee.equals(value)) {
// pop & stop
target.pop();
break;
} else {
// remember value to push back on
restore.add(target.pop());
}
}
while (!restore.isEmpty()) {
IValue value = (IValue) restore.remove(restore.size() - 1);
target.push(value.getValueString());
}
} catch (DebugException e) {
}
viewer.refresh();
}
/**
* Returns the debug target assocaited with the data view.
*
* @return the debug target assocaited with the data view
*/
protected PDADebugTarget getDebugTarget() {
TreeViewer viewer = (TreeViewer)fView.getViewer();
return (PDADebugTarget) viewer.getInput();
}
}
